While many Individual retirement accounts purchase conventional assets like stocks or mutual funds, the tax code likewise allows special "self-directed" or "alternative-asset" IRAs that can hold physical silver or gold. But not all rare-earth elements are permitted. rollover your 401k into gold. In reality, the law names specific gold, silver and platinum coins that qualify like the American Gold Eagle and defines pureness standards for gold, silver, platinum or palladium bars in such accounts.

The tax code also states the gold or silver should be held by an IRS-approved custodian or trustee, though some gold IRA online marketers claim there's a loophole in this law (more about this later). However the proof is mixed on whether owning gold can truly keep your savings safe. For beginners, while gold can offer some insurance versus inflation, just how much depends upon your timing and persistence. "Gold does tend to hold its worth in the long-term, but it is also volatile approximately as unstable as stocks so you might require years to ride out its ups and downs," states Campbell Harvey, the J.

" So gold would be at the bottom of the list for people who are retired or near to retirement." From 1981 through 2000, for example, when inflation almost doubled, gold went basically sideways. Then in this century, the metal actually removed - united gold direct - ira/401k gold rollover. It increased by more than 500% from January 2000 (when it traded at around $280 per ounce) to a high of roughly $1,900 in August 2011, while inflation climbed up only 34%. Since then, however, gold has fallen by about a third in worth, to around $1,270 an ounce in mid-June, while inflation edged up 8%.

The IDEAS comparison raises one crucial distinction in between precious metals and other investments: they have no earnings stream, such as the interest on a bond or dividends from a stock, to cushion their price swings. What's more, precious metals have substantial purchase and holding costs that stocks and bonds don't share. For starters, there are base charges and storage expenses. At Rosland Capital, you'll pay a one-time $50 fee to open an account and around $225 a year to store and guarantee your holdings at a secure depository in northern Delaware.

However they make that refund on a a lot more considerable expense: the "spread," or gap in between the wholesale cost the company pays to obtain the metal and the list price it charges you as a purchaser. Lear Capital, for instance, just recently used an Individual Retirement Account Benefit Program that picked up $500 of costs for customers who purchased at least $50,000 in silver or gold. However the company's Deal Arrangement said the spread on coins and bullion sold to Individual Retirement Account consumers "generally" ranged between 17 and 33%. So if the spread were 17%, a client who opened a $50,000 IRA would pay $8,500 for the spread and get only $41,500 in wholesale-value gold which left lots of margin for Lear to recover that $500 perk.

If you sell the gold or silver to a third-party dealership, you could lose cash on another spread, because dealers generally wish to pay less than what they believe they can get for the metal on the free market (gold rollover 401k). To assist consumers prevent that threat, some Individual Retirement Account business will purchase back your gold at, say, the then-prevailing wholesale price. However, thanks to the preliminary spread our theoretical financier paid to open her $50,000 IRA, she would require gold prices to increase by over 20% simply to recover cost. Compare that to the cost of a traditional Individual Retirement Account, where opening and closing an account is often complimentary and deals might cost simply $8 per trade.

Tax issues aside, economists say there is a a lot more economical way to include gold to your retirement portfolio: purchase an Exchange-Traded Fund (ETF) that tracks the rate of the metal. These funds like SPDR Gold Shares, IShares Gold Trust, ETFS Physical Swiss Gold Shares and others are basically trusts that own large quantities of gold bullion - best 401k rollover for gold and silver. SPDR Gold, for example, has nearly $34 billion in gold bars tucked in a giant underground vault in London where employees in titanium-toed shoes drive the things around on forklifts.

There's no minimum investment other than the cost of a single share, which recently varied from around $5 to approximately $120, depending on the ETF. And since the funds purchase and shop gold in bulk, their operating costs are relatively low (can rollover my 401k to gold). SPDR Gold's annual costs are capped at 4/10 of a percent of holdings per year, for instance, or someplace between the expense of an index fund and an actively handled fund. For numerous investors, the allure of rare-earth elements is difficult to resistmost significantly, gold. It is among the most in-demand and popular investments on the planet since it can offer financially rewarding returns in any financial investment portfolio. Gold is normally thought about to be a safe financial investment and a hedge versus inflation since the rate of the metal goes up when the U.S. dollar decreases. One thing investors need to consider is that the majority of 401( k) retirement plans do not permit for the direct ownership of physical gold or gold derivatives such as futures or options agreements. solo 401k gold rollover. Nevertheless, there are some indirect ways to get your hands on some gold in your 401( k).



Nevertheless, gold IRAs do exist that specialize in holding valuable metals for retirement cost savings. Financiers can nonetheless find particular mutual funds or ETFs that hold gold or gold mining stocks through their 401( k) s. Rolling over a 401( k) to a self-directed IRA may give investors higher access to more diverse types of investment in gold. 401k gold ira rollover. A 401( k) plan is a self-directed employer-sponsored retirement cost savings plan. Provided by many companies, millions of Americans rely on these tax-advantaged financial investment strategies to assist them live out their retirement years conveniently. Individuals can divert part of their wage on a pretax basis towards long-term financial investments, with many employers providing to make partial and even 100% matching contributions to the cash invested in the strategy by workers.
